The State I Am In (2000, Christian Petzold)

Would’ve made a good One Battle After Another double-feature. A wanted couple is staying on the move, low on resources and comrades. Their teenage daughter is starting to become a liability, acting impulsively and attracting attention. In increasing order of importance, the daughter just wants: cigarettes, stability, a boyfriend, a girlfriend, trip-hop. A boy she meets tells her about his parents vacant modernist house, so the family moves in and plans one more bank job. Surely if they can pull this one off they’ll be home free.
